四、 Flex中使用tree

Flex中的tree是一个XML类型,这个XML的标签可以是我们随意定义的,关键是在于这个XML的层次结构。

[Bindable]      // 表示treeData内容一旦变化,myTree控件也随之发生变化。

private var treeData:XML = <user mylabel="label"></user>;

// @mylabel表示树上显示的内容,来自于数据源中每个节点的mylabel属性

// itemOpen表示展开时触发的事件,itemClose表示折叠时的事件,itemOpening可以判断是展开,还是折叠。

<mx:tree id="myTree" dataProvider="{this.treeData}" labelField="@mylabel"

itemOpen="" itemClose="" itemOpening="" />

posted on 2010-01-10 22:16  TroyZ  阅读(989)  评论(0编辑  收藏  举报